Step 1: Access the Creator Centre

  1. Open the Isekai Zero app.
  2. Tap on the Creator Centre section.
  3. You will see two main options at the top.
  4. “Create Storylines” is on the left.
  5. Tap on "Create Storylines".

Public Content Quality Standards

Review Process

All storylines and characters submitted for Public visibility are reviewed to ensure they meet our content guidelines and quality standards.


Important Notice


What We're Looking For

Quality and polished content is always appreciated, but we recognize that experience levels vary and we know everyone starts somewhere. What we are really looking for is genuine thought and effort behind your content.


Your storyline and character should have:

✅ Reasonable detail - Enough information for players to understand the setting and characters

✅ Clear premise - Players should know what to expect from your storyline/character

✅ Basic completeness - Character traits, storyline setup, and relevant context included

✅ Genuine effort - Shows you've spent time developing your idea

Quick Examples

❌ Too Minimal (Likely rejected):

Character: Warrior

Description: Fights

Storyline: Battle

This shows no effort or detail.


Sufficient Effort (Likely approved):

Character: Captain Reylan

Description: An experienced mercenary captain who's tough but fair. 

She leads a small group of fighters and takes on dangerous jobs. 

She's loyal to her crew but haunted by a past mission gone wrong.


Storyline: Captain Reylan is hired to escort medicine through 

dangerous territory during a plague outbreak. Things get complicated 

when she suspects the plague might not be natural.

Not perfect, but shows clear effort and gives players enough to work with.
